Mark Thompson Joins Baker McKenzie as Partner to Strengthen London Transactional Team

Leading global law firm Baker McKenzie has strengthened its Private Equity team in London with the appointment of Mark Thompson as partner. Mark, a seasoned private equity real estate (PERE) and transactional lawyer, joins from Mishcon de Reya, bringing extensive experience in advising on a range of real estate investments and private equity transactions, including mergers, acquisitions, disposals and joint ventures.

David Allen, Baker McKenzie's Head of London Corporate, said,

“I am delighted to be welcoming Mark to the Firm. His background and expertise in private equity real estate transactions make him a fantastic addition to our team and his arrival supports our transactional growth strategy, both in London and globally. I look forward to working with him to develop our practice and client relationships further across our global network.”

Ed Poulton, the Firm's London Managing Partner, said, 

“Growing our transactional practices is a key focus area for us in London and Mark's expertise and relationships in the private equity real estate sector are a fantastic complement to those of our team. I look forward to welcoming him to the Firm.”

Mark Thompson said, 

“I am incredibly excited to be joining the Baker McKenzie team and look forward to supporting my existing clients and those of the wider firm operating in the private equity real estate space.”

Mark will join the Firm on Monday 11 August and will be based in its London office.

This appointment is part of Baker McKenzie’s continued drive to expand its transactional capabilities by attracting senior talent in key financial centres. Recent additions include Investment Funds Partner Nick Benson, Energy & Infrastructure Partner James Wyatt, Corporate M&A Partner Michal Berkner (all London) and Private Equity Partner Jan Schubert (Germany).

So far in 2024, the Firm has welcomed a number of prominent hires globally, including Eric Schwartzman in San Francisco; a 17-strong elite transactional team in Los Angeles (with two partners also covering Houston and Washington, D.C.); Daniel Dehghanian in Dusseldorf; Tobias Knapp in New York; Colleen Lee in Palo Alto; Colin Bowes-Carlson in Chicago; Dirk Horcher in Munich; Chris Milliken in Vietnam; and a high-profile M&A team led by Shirin Tang and Ang Lip Kian in Singapore.
